A06B-6127-H104 is a single-axis 400V class Alpha i high voltage servo amplifier. It is applied to medium and light load CNC axis control, and must be matched with compatible αi PSM power supply module for normal operation.
Model Identification
Part number is A06B-6127-H104, model code αiSV-40HV. It belongs to Alpha i series, manufactured by FANUC. This unit serves for small and medium power servo axes on machining centers, lathes and automatic facilities.
Electrical Specifications
DC bus input voltage ranges from 565V DC to 679V DC. Rated input power is 2.8kW. External 24V DC power with ten percent tolerance supplies power for control logic, FSSB communication and cooling fan.Three-phase output voltage to servo motor reaches 480V AC. Rated output current is 9.1A RMS and peak current is 40A. Maximum output frequency is 400Hz. Full digital vector control supports position, speed and torque control modes. Regenerative braking function returns redundant energy back to DC bus circuit.
Mechanical and Environmental Parameters
The amplifier adopts yellow metal housing and vertical panel mounting structure. Overall dimension width 60mm, height 305mm, depth 205mm. Unit weight is 5.0kg. Cooling system consists of replaceable axial fan and high efficiency heat sink.Operating temperature ranges from 0 degree Celsius to 40 degree Celsius. Storage temperature is between minus 20 degree Celsius and 60 degree Celsius. Working relative humidity keeps 5 percent to 95 percent without condensation. Protection grade is IP20 for cabinet internal installation.
Compatibility
It matches FANUC αi HV series servo motors. Corresponding power supply is 400V grade αi PSM module. Compatible CNC systems include FANUC 30i, 31i, 32i-B and 0i-MF, 0i-TF with 400V power option. The device adopts 100Mbps FSSB fiber bus communication. It supports absolute and incremental encoder feedback, equipped with built-in backup capacitor to maintain position data for about ten minutes without homing after replacement.
Protection and Alarm Functions
Built-in overcurrent protection triggers alarm AL-01. DC bus undervoltage and overvoltage generate alarm AL-04 and AL-07 respectively. Heat sink overheat alarm is AL-03 and fan abnormal failure corresponds to AL-02. The system also detects encoder fault and regenerative overload. Seven segment LED display on front panel shows real-time running status and fault codes.
Installation Guidelines
Cut off system power and execute safety lockout procedure before operation. Install the module vertically and reserve no less than 50 millimeters ventilation space on top and bottom. Connect DC bus cable to αi PSM module and finish reliable protective grounding. Wire 24V control power and FSSB optical fiber cable strictly according to official definition. Inspect all connection tightness and clear historical alarms before power on.
Safety Notice
High voltage remains inside the unit. Do not open the cover within ten minutes after power shutdown. All installation and maintenance work shall be conducted by qualified professional electricians. Only original matched cables and connectors can be used. Regular dust cleaning on fan and heat sink is required to guarantee stable heat dissipation.
